Unlike packet sniffers that require you to reproduce network problems in order to analyze them, flow analysis lets you turn back time as you analyze your network. You'll learn how to use open source software to build a flow-based network awareness system and how to use network analysis and auditing to address problems and improve network reliability. You'll also learn how to use a flow analysis system; collect flow records; view, filter, and report flows; present flow records graphically; and use flow records to proactively improve your network. Network Flow Analysis will show you how to: Identify network, server, router, and firewall problems before they become critical Find defective and misconfigured software Quickly find virus-spewing machines, even if they're on a different continent Determine whether your problem stems from the network or a server Automatically graph the most useful data And much more.
